




已阅读5页,还剩2页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
库存管理系统毕业论文 库存管理系统主要用于库存管理以入库、出库、查询为主要应用类型建立相应的事务处理大家对库存管理系统有什么了解呢以下是小编精心准备的库存管理系统毕业论文大家可以参考以下内容哦! 摘要:库存管理系统是典型的信息管理系统(MIS)主要包括后台数据库的建立和维护、前端应用程序的开发两个方面笔者使用Microsoft公司的VisualBasic6.0为开发工具利用其提供的各种面向对象的开发工具在短时间内建立系统应用原型然后对初始原型系统进行需求迭代不断修正和改进直到形成可以满足中小企业需求的可行系统 随着计算机信息化的快速发展我国各个行业都实现了信息化计算机以其强大的数据处理功能对提高企业员工工作效率起着至关重要的作用而对于运用计算机来辅助协调和管理自身工作的程度也正逐步提高对于在我国国民经济中占用重要地位的中小企业由于经营成本、企业规模、人员素质、实际需求等因素的制约库存管理多数仍停留在纸介质的基础上这样的管理水平已经不能适应时代的发展 库存管理系统是一个企业、单位不可缺少的部分它的内容对于企业的决策者和管理者来说都是至关重要的库存管理系统可广泛适用于批发、零售、生产的商业企业、商店、门市、仓库等对商品的进货、销售、库存财务的收付款、客户账进行一体化管理其主要功能有:入库管理、出库管理、收付款管理、商品资料管理、用户信息以及客户资料管理、其他收入管理、支出管理还有各种明细账查询和其他功能 笔者根据中小企业经营现状和实际需求使用MicrosoftVisualBasic6.0作为系统开发工具MicrosoftAccess作为后台数据库开发出了一款适用于中小企业的库存管理系统该系统具有使用简便、成本低廉、易学通用等特点 一、系统介绍 库存管理系统主要用于库存管理以入库、出库、查询为主要应用类型建立相应的事务处理让货物库存数量控制在最佳状态系统可以根据每种货物设定的最低库存量和最高库存量显示出库存信息即些货物需要采购些货物已经超过库存数量而后管理部门可通过库存信息决定采购或销售计划这样既可以保证日常的生产不至于因为原材料不足而导致停产确保生产顺利进行也可以使企业不会因原材料的库存数量过多而积压企业的流动资金从而提高企业的经济效益 如右图系统在第一次运行时输入产品、用户、客户的基本信息再对已经存在的产品进行操作如入库、出库、查询等本系统会自动提醒用户有些产品已经缺货或者是超过最大库存数量 本系统采用MicrosoftAccess数据库建立一个数据库(Stock.mdb)其中包括六个项目如下表所示 二、模块设计 1.登录子模块 库存管理系统中涉及到很多商业信息一般情况下不能让外界知道本公司的生产、销售信息对于一个公司来说不同级别的用户也有不同的权限所以对公司而言数据的保密性非常重要登录模块就是检验登录者身份让不同用户有不同操作权限的“关卡”可以防止因为无关人员对数据库进行添加、修改、删除等操作而造成混乱的现象 职员信息或者是普通用户是由超级用户建立的超级用户在建立用户的同时给用户分配权限公司职员根据超级用户建立的用户和分配的权限登录系统对数据进行操作否则不能进入系统 在登录子模块中以用户名作为唯一标识首先选择已建立的用户名再输入密码如果用户和密码都正确则显示主界面如果输入三次仍不符合则发出警告后退出登录窗口用户登录后可更改密码 设计时利用Adodc控件链接数据库Stock.mdb中的职员信息表(users)再用DataCombo控件绑定到Adodc控件上显示已经存在的用户登录是在选择用户后再输入密码点击“确定”进行检验 2.主界面 为了突出应用程序的简洁性和通用性系统中使用了下拉菜单和工具栏相结合的主界面同时为了实现界面的美观和编程序的方便笔者从Internet网络上下载了ActiveBar界面控件和AniGIF动画控件来实现快捷工具栏和播放动画的功能 此外为了及时显示库存的最新信息方便用户随时查询该系统把查询表单放在了主界面左边工具栏中还设置了转换为快捷表格的功能有利于在进出库的时候操作产品编号同时又能迅速查到编号所代表的产品名称 操作员可以通过主界面上的下拉菜单和工具栏进行所有的操作各个模块可以在主界面直接调出也可以在不同的窗口中通过相互之间的关系打开菜单和工具栏还可以根据不同的用户而显示不同的操作权限低级别的用户登录时不能新建用户如果用户的操作键显示为灰色则代表不能使用 3.基本信息 4.入库模块 入库模块主要是处理日常库存管理中的入库事务即在商品的库存数量上保持最佳库存状态通过查询模块显示出库存需求信息对超过最低库存数量的商品进行及时入库操作本系统会自动提示用户些商品已经超过用户设定的最低库存数量需要及时入库以保证生产不会因为没有原材料而停产实现库存管理系统的最终目的 为了方便程序的实现同样用了Adodc控件数据绑定到Stock.mdb数据库打开库存信息表(storage)再使用DataCombo控件绑定到Adodc控件上显示已经存在的商品信息用户可以直接根据显示(已经存在)的商品进行入库操作避免人工输入商品编号或商品名称如果商品信息中还没有该信息可以转换到商品信息窗口输入商品的基本信息后再进行入库操作具体的编程方法与登录模块类似5.出库模块 出库模块跟入库模块的原理类似功能主要是处理日常库存管理中的出库事务如生产部门需要原材料或者是商品售出等都需要执行出库操作通过查询模块显示出库存信息对超过最高库存数量的商品进行及时出库操作系统会自动提示用户些商品已经超过用户设定的最高库存数量需要及时出库以保证不会因原材料的库存数量过多而积压企业的流动资金从而提高企业的经济效益 系统采用了两个Adodc控件一个Adodc控件链接数据库(Stock.mdb)中的商品信息表(storage)用以绑定到DataCombo控件上显示已经存在的商品信息另一个控件链接到数据库(Stock.mdb)中的客户信息表(Trader)用以绑定到DataCombo控件上显示已经存在的客户信息当用户输入出库数量时系统会自动判断出库数量是否大于库存数量出库后该商品是否已经低于设定的最低库存数量出库日期显示当天日期用户也可以改变出库日期出库说明是留给用户备注用的具体的程序实现方法与入库模块和登录模块类似 6.查询模块 查询就是经过数据分析后得出记录结果本系统采用了功能强大而且灵活的SQL结构化查询语句它可以在单表中查询也可以是多表联合查询用户通过查询模块可以及时地了解符合条件的记录如些商品库存不够或者是超过最高库存数量它还可以查询用户信息、客户信息、商品信息以及联合查询如些商品卖给了些客户等基础数据的输入就是为查询做准备的同时由查询来实现处理数据最终达到库存管理系统 7.打印模块 为了方便程序的实现以及报表界面的美观性用VB6.0自带的专业报表生成器CrystalReport可以通过简单的选择而实现报表打印并且还可以打印出比例图打印报表可以通过数据库表查询或者多个表之间的相互关联打印出各种满足用户的表单把库存的需求信息、查询结果、用户基本情况、客户信息以及产品信息及时的打印出来使各种信息显得更为直观 参考文献: 1美DanFox.深入学习VisualBasic6开发与实例M.北京:电子工业出版社2000. 2林丕
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 八角楼课件教学课件
- 2025年垃圾焚烧发电行业补贴政策实施效果跟踪报告
- 储备地巡查培训课件
- 2025年氢能重卡在物流运输领域的应用现状与市场前景预测报告
- 跨国企业海外人才聘用与派遣服务合同
- 酒店集团旗下酒店资产经营权转让合同
- 旅游酒店厨房承包经营及特色菜品开发合同
- 韩巧离婚协议书:财产分割与子女监护权及抚养权协议
- 项目合作过程中环保设备技术保密及推广协议
- 国际选美赛事模特肖像权保护与赛事赞助合同
- 2025年成人高考政治试题及答案
- 2025上海市食品药品包装材料测试所公开招聘笔试参考题库附答案解析
- Unit 1 What's he like Part B Read and write英语教学课件
- 湘少版(三起)(2024)三年级上册英语全册教案
- 小屁孩日记阅读课件
- 医务人员职业道德准则(2025年版)全文培训课件
- 2025年新生儿误吸(呛奶)应急预案演练脚本
- 2025年职业指导师中级专业能力试卷:就业指导实务操作技能
- 产业园区建设汇报
- 保健公司客户服务流程规定
- 2025 整形外科面部痤疮瘢痕修复外科查房课件
评论
0/150
提交评论